Tarkett Records Sales Increase in 2012

Paris, France, Feb. 21, 2013 — Tarkett recorded an increase in sales in 2012, up from $2.77 billion in 2011 to $3 billion.

The increase, Tarkett said, was a result organic growth (4.6%), acquisitions (3.6%) and the favorable impact of exchange rates (2.8%).

Organic growth was mainly driven by markets in emerging countries (+12%),
particularly in Eastern Europe, South America and Asia.

Tarkett said sales in North America grew 5%, following the start of economic recovery in the U.S.

The company said it paid no dividend last year in order to focus resources on the Tandus acquisition.
